Massa takes action: big compensation claimed after lost 2008 title

Lawyers for former Formula1 driver Felipe Massa have taken the first legal action against Formula 1 and FIA for the lost world title in 2008. This title was allegedly lost due to 'cheating' at the Singapore Grand Prix. Massa is demanding hefty compensations.
